Start your trip by immersing yourself in the vibrant atmosphere of Pushkar Lake. In the morning, take a peaceful walk along the ghats of the sacred lake, where locals and pilgrims come to take holy dips. Afterward, visit the Brahma Temple, one of the few temples dedicated to Lord Brahma, the creator of the universe. Enjoy the serene surroundings and offer prayers. In the afternoon, head to the Pushkar Camel Fair, a unique cultural extravaganza that showcases Rajasthani traditions, folk music, and dance performances. As the evening sets in, explore the local markets around Pushkar Bazaar, where you can shop for ethnic clothing, jewelry, and handicrafts.
On the second day, start your morning with a visit to Savitri Temple, situated on a hilltop offering panoramic views of Pushkar. You can either hike up or take a cable car ride for convenience. After enjoying the scenic vistas, explore the Pushkar Desert, where you can experience camel safari and witness the mesmerizing sunset in the golden dunes. In the evening, attend the Aarti ceremony at Varaha Ghat, a spiritual ritual performed by the priests with lamps and incense, creating a divine ambiance.
